Title: | Sword | |
Category: | Bronze | |
Description: | Four joined fragments preserving part of the hilt and the stub of the blade. The edges of the hilt and of the shoulders of the blade are turned over to grip the material (probably wood) of the handle plates. Cf. P 5887 (fragment of Mycenaean goblet). | |
Context: | Bouleuterion Plateia, scraping bedrock in south part; context too disturbed and uncertain to be trusted. | |
